v3.9.0 — Heads up for release notes: we renamed PAGE_CURSOR_MODE to PAGINATION_STRATEGY in the Ferrowick public API gateway. Old name still works until v4.0 but logs a deprecation warning, so expect noise in the Drayton staging logs. Valid values are "cursor" and "offset"; default is "cursor" now, which is a behavior change for anyone who never set it. While you're in the gateway's .env updating the renamed key, the signing secret for cursor tokens goes on the very next line.

secret setting of tajof-bahif: COURIER_KEY3=65d

## 4.2.0 — Changed defaults

Relevance tuning defaults in Searchlode updated. BM25 saturation lowered, title-field boost raised, recency decay now enabled by default. Tenants without overrides get the new profile on next index refresh. Expect ranking shifts on short queries; synthetic eval showed +3% click-through, −1% long-tail recall. Rollback: pin the previous tuning profile per index, no reindex needed. Alert thresholds on the relevance dashboard were retuned to match. The new defaults shipped are as follows.

service settings:
[istax]
port = 9090
team = sormir
host = istax.ferradyn.corp
region = central-2
access_code = ac_447e33
timeout_ms = 250

## RateLens Parity Checker — Restart procedure

If RateLens stops flagging mismatched hotel rates, first verify the crawler pool is draining its queue. Restart the comparator before the fetchers, never the reverse, or you'll double-count discrepancies. After restart, confirm the dashboard shows fresh parity scores within ten minutes. The service reads its settings on boot, currently set as follows.

settings of fahag-haduf:
[ulaox]
port = 8443
region = south-2
host = ulaox.lumiccorp.internal
timeout_ms = 500
retries = 8